This game-changing two-room tent delivers unmatched convenience for motorcycle campers who demand both comfort and efficiency. The standout feature is DOD’s patented 1Pull system, which lets you set up or collapse the entire shelter in seconds—no fumbling with poles or instructions. The dual-chamber design separates your sleeping space from gear or bike storage, solving the common pain point of damp, muddy equipment inside sleeping areas. With a compact footprint and thoughtful Japanese engineering, this tent bridges the gap between minimalist touring shelters and full-featured camping domes.

In real-world use, the mesh-enclosed inner chamber provides excellent bug protection while promoting airflow, keeping condensation at bay during warm nights. The outer vestibule is spacious enough to stash a motorcycle, backpacks, or even serve as a shaded lounge area in rain or midday sun. Measuring just under 7 feet in diameter, it’s ideal for tight campsites, yet offers surprisingly roomy functionality. The 2,000mm waterproof rating handles light storms well, though heavy downpours may test its limits over time. While not built for extreme alpine conditions, it excels in spring to fall motorcycle trips, festivals, or backyard adventures.

Compared to the bulkier MotoTent (B0FLK2W3YG), the DOD Moto 1Pull sacrifices some weather resilience and headroom but wins big on portability and speed. It’s the perfect choice for riders prioritizing lightweight setup and smart design over storm-grade durability. Ideal for solo tourers with a passenger or couples who value quick deployment and clean organization. If you want effortless functionality without the weight, this tent outshines more complex models with its elegant simplicity and clever layout.

This lightning-fast shelter redefines convenience with a 2-second pop-up design that feels like magic—perfect for riders who want instant protection without assembly hassles. The all-metal frame with powder-coated finish delivers impressive rigidity, while the 600D Oxford fabric with PVC coating forms a tough, waterproof barrier against rain, UV, and snow. What truly sets it apart is the one-hand open/close mechanism, making it the undisputed king of quick access and urban storage. For daily commuters or weekend riders needing to cover their bike between rides, this shelter eliminates the chore of traditional tent setups.

Field testing shows the Quictent holds up well in moderate wind, thanks to 10 included ground expansion screws that anchor it firmly to concrete or gravel. The 136″ x 54″ footprint fits large cruisers like Harley baggers with room to spare, and the roll-up side windows offer adjustable ventilation to reduce condensation. However, the tight clearance when opening the front can make maneuvering a wide bike tricky, and the cover’s soft structure means you must remove the bike before closing—no drive-in, drive-out capability. While it’s not a living space, its garage-like function shines for protecting bikes from tree sap, bird droppings, or sun damage in driveways or garages.

Against the VEVOR or Goplus models, the Quictent trades a bit of long-term durability for unmatched speed and ease. It’s not as ventilated or structurally rigid as heavier steel-frame sheds, but nothing beats it for daily use and rapid deployment. Best suited for city riders, commuters, or those with limited storage space who need secure, fast, and portable protection. It doesn’t sleep you, but it guards your ride like a silent sentry—offering practicality over adventure.

For the ultralight adventurer, this featherweight shelter is a revelation—striking the perfect balance between minimalist design and full-weather protection. Weighing just 3.4 lbs, it’s engineered for riders who treat every ounce as sacred, making it ideal for motorcycle fastpacking, bikepacking, or remote hikes. The single-pole setup clicks into place in under two minutes, a godsend after long, exhausting rides. With a 2500mm waterproof rating, taped seams, and a bathtub floor, it keeps you bone-dry in downpours, while the aerodynamic dome shape shrugs off gusty winds with surprising stability.

On the trail, this tent proves its worth with a cleverly extended rainfly that creates a dry vestibule for boots or gear—critical when camping with muddy motorcycle boots. The 90cm peak height allows for seated comfort, though standing is impossible. Despite its compact size, ventilation is solid thanks to strategic guy-line points and breathable fabric, minimizing condensation in humid conditions. However, the narrow width (just 2.95 feet) can feel tight for larger users, and the single entrance limits flexibility. It’s not for couples or gear hoarders, but for solo riders chasing distance and speed, it’s a dream.

Compared to the bulkier 2-person MotoTent (B0FLK2W3YG), this Croosseoutdoors model wins on packability and weight, though it sacrifices space and storm rating. It’s the clear choice for adventurers who prioritize mobility and efficiency over luxury. If your mission is to ride farther, carry less, and sleep lighter, this tent delivers elite performance in a tiny, tough package—making it the ultimate stealth shelter for minimalist explorers.

This security-focused shelter stands out with a built-in anti-theft lock and silent foam base, making it a top pick for riders concerned about theft and stability in high-traffic areas. The thickened galvanized steel frame resists bending and rust, while the dual-triangular acute-angle design delivers exceptional wind resistance—crucial for exposed driveways or coastal zones. At 136″ x 54″, it fits nearly all motorcycle types, from sport bikes to electric cruisers, with plenty of headroom and clearance. The flip-up front panel allows quick access, and the 2-side mesh windows ensure constant airflow to prevent moisture buildup.

In testing, the high-density 600D Oxford fabric repelled rain and UV effectively, keeping the interior dry and cool. The scratch-proof foam base protects both the shelter and your pavement, a small but smart touch for urban users. Setup takes about 20–30 minutes, and while not instant, the frame clicks securely into place with clear alignment markers. One drawback: the lock mechanism is basic and could be bypassed with tools, so it deters casual theft but isn’t foolproof. Also, the front flap must be rolled up manually, which can be awkward with gloves on.

Compared to the Quictent, this VEVOR model is slower to deploy but far more stable and secure. Against the PROEZE, it offers similar durability but less warranty coverage. It’s ideal for urban riders, apartment dwellers, or those storing bikes outdoors long-term who want solid build quality and peace of mind. If you value security and sturdiness over speed, this shelter delivers professional-grade protection with thoughtful touches—making it a reliable fortress for your ride.

Engineered for maximum durability, this full-metal-frame shelter is a beast in harsh conditions, built to dominate where others bend. The 22mm diameter, 0.8mm thick galvanized steel tubes—with zero plastic connectors—make it one of the most rigid structures in its class, resisting deformation even in strong gusts. The 7.8kg premium 600D Oxford cover boasts over 2000mm water resistance, flame retardancy, and full UV blackout—ideal for preventing paint fade and interior damage. Its sliding-structure design allows effortless 360° access, letting you roll your bike in and out smoothly without ducking or tugging.

On windy days, the multiple fixation options—including hooks, loop fasteners, and expansion bolts—keep it anchored like a permanent fixture. The dual roll-up mesh windows offer excellent airflow control, and the adjustable curtains let you fine-tune ventilation in changing weather. Setup is straightforward thanks to labeled parts, though it demands patience and two people for best results. While it’s not the fastest to assemble, the long-term resilience is unmatched. However, the semi-open design means it’s less secure than enclosed models, and the weight makes relocation cumbersome.

Next to the Goplus or VEVOR, the IRILIA wins on raw build quality and frame integrity, though it sacrifices some convenience. It’s not for frequent movers, but for serious riders needing a near-permanent, bombproof shelter, it’s a top-tier choice. If you want heavy-duty, long-lasting protection that laughs at storms and sun alike, this shelter is built like a tank and ready to endure.

Choosing the Right Motorcycle Tent: A Buying Guide

When embarking on motorcycle adventures, having the right shelter is crucial. Motorcycle tents aren’t just about escaping the rain; they’re about convenience, security, and enjoying your trip to the fullest. Here’s a breakdown of key features to consider when selecting the best motorcycle tent for your needs.

Size and Capacity

Perhaps the most important factor is size. Motorcycle tents differ significantly in how much space they offer. Some are designed for solo travelers, offering just enough room for a sleeping bag and minimal gear. Others are built for two, with separate sleeping and “garage” areas for your bike. Consider how much space you realistically need. A larger tent provides comfort and storage, but also adds weight and bulk. If you’re traveling light, a compact, single-person model might be ideal. If you’re traveling with a partner or want the convenience of storing your bike securely with you, a two-person tent with a dedicated bike shelter is worth the investment.

Waterproofing and Materials

Motorcycle camping often means facing unpredictable weather. A tent’s waterproof rating, measured in millimeters (mm), is a key indicator of its ability to withstand rain. Look for a rating of at least 2000mm, but 3000mm or higher is preferable for extended trips or areas prone to heavy rainfall. Beyond the rating, check for sealed seams – these prevent water from seeping through the stitching. The tent’s fabric also matters. Durable materials like 600D Oxford polyester with a PVC coating offer excellent water resistance and tear strength. Frame materials are also important; galvanized steel offers superior durability compared to plastic connectors.

Setup and Portability

The ease of setup can make or break your camping experience, especially after a long day of riding. Some tents boast “quick-pitch” designs with color-coded poles and intuitive instructions. These are ideal for solo travelers or those who prioritize speed and convenience. Consider the packed size and weight of the tent as well. Motorcycle space is limited, so a compact and lightweight tent is essential. Look for tents that come with a well-designed carry bag for easy transport. A 1-Pull system can be a lifesaver.

Ventilation and Comfort

Good ventilation is crucial for preventing condensation buildup inside the tent, keeping you comfortable during warmer nights. Look for tents with ventilation windows and mesh panels. These allow airflow while keeping insects out. Other comfort features to consider include a stand-up height sleeping area, interior pockets for storage, and a durable groundsheet to protect the tent floor.

Security Features

Protecting your motorcycle is a primary concern. Some tents include features like lockable zippers or dedicated bike shelters that offer added security. Consider the overall design – a robust frame and durable materials will deter potential theft.
